The Role of the Nova StatStrip Glucose Meter
The Nova StatStrip Glucose Meter is specifically designed for point-of-care testing (POCT) in hospitals and other clinical settings. Unlike some home-use glucose meters, the StatStrip is engineered for high-volume testing, rapid turnaround times, and enhanced accuracy, even in challenging patient populations. Its ability to deliver results quickly at the patient's bedside empowers healthcare providers to make timely decisions regarding insulin dosing, dietary adjustments, and other interventions.
Key Features and Benefits of the Nova StatStrip
- Rapid Results: The StatStrip provides glucose results in as little as 5 seconds, enabling prompt clinical decision-making.
- Small Sample Size: It requires a very small blood sample (1.2 microliters), minimizing patient discomfort and making it suitable for neonates and other individuals where obtaining larger samples is difficult.
- Connectivity: The meter seamlessly integrates with hospital information systems (HIS) and laboratory information systems (LIS), facilitating efficient data management and reducing the risk of transcription errors.
- Advanced Error Detection: The StatStrip incorporates sophisticated algorithms to detect and correct for common interferences, such as hematocrit variations and certain medications, ensuring result accuracy.
- Ease of Use: Despite its advanced capabilities, the StatStrip is designed with a user-friendly interface, making it easy for healthcare professionals to operate.

Delving Deeper: Understanding the Science Behind the Technology
While knowing how to operate the Nova StatStrip is crucial, understanding the underlying science can enhance your comprehension and troubleshooting abilities. The StatStrip employs an electrochemical method for glucose measurement. Here's a simplified explanation:
- Blood Sample Application: When a blood sample is applied to the test strip, glucose in the blood reacts with specific chemicals on the strip.
- Electron Transfer: This reaction generates electrons, creating an electrical current.
- Current Measurement: The StatStrip meter measures the strength of this electrical current.
- Glucose Calculation: The meter uses a pre-programmed algorithm to convert the current measurement into a glucose concentration, which is then displayed on the screen.
Factors that can interfere with this electrochemical process include:
- Hematocrit Levels: Abnormally high or low hematocrit (the percentage of red blood cells in blood) can affect the accuracy of the glucose reading. The StatStrip incorporates hematocrit correction technology to mitigate this effect.
- Interfering Substances: Certain medications, such as acetaminophen and ascorbic acid (vitamin C), can interfere with the electrochemical reaction, leading to inaccurate results.
- Temperature: Extreme temperatures can also affect the performance of the meter and test strips.

The Importance of Accurate Glucose Monitoring: A Real-World Perspective
Accurate glucose monitoring is not merely a technical exercise; it has profound implications for patient outcomes. Consider the following scenarios:
- Diabetic Ketoacidosis (DKA): In patients with diabetes, severely elevated glucose levels can lead to DKA, a life-threatening condition characterized by dehydration, electrolyte imbalances, and altered mental status. Rapid and accurate glucose monitoring is essential for early detection and treatment of DKA.
- Hypoglycemia in Neonates: Newborn infants, particularly those born to mothers with diabetes, are at risk of hypoglycemia. Untreated hypoglycemia can lead to brain damage and developmental delays. Frequent glucose monitoring is crucial for identifying and treating hypoglycemia in neonates.
- Intensive Insulin Therapy: In critically ill patients receiving intensive insulin therapy, tight glycemic control has been shown to improve outcomes. Accurate glucose monitoring is essential for safely and effectively managing insulin infusions.
